-// Helper functions to enable a useful pattern of using scoped pointers in
-// which the ownership of the memory is transferred out to an empty
-// scoped_ptr or scoped_array.
-//
-// The usage pattern is as follows:
-// void foo(Bar** b);
-//
-// scoped_ptr<B> p;
-// foo(address(p));
-//
-// To receive the ownwership of the resource the scoped pointer must be
-// empty, otherwise it will leak.
-//
-// As an implementation detail, the scoped pointers in "base/scoped_ptr.h" do
-// not offer support for this idiom. The code below may break if the
-// implementation of the scoped_ptr changes. The code works with the vast
-// majority of the scoped_ptr implementations though.
-//
-// TODO(omaha): add unit tests.
-
-#ifndef OMAHA_COMMON_SCOPED_PTR_ADDRESS__
-#define OMAHA_COMMON_SCOPED_PTR_ADDRESS__
-
-#include "base/basictypes.h"
-#include "base/scoped_ptr.h"
-#include "omaha/base/debug.h"
-
-template <typename T>
-inline T** address(const scoped_ptr<T>& t) {
- COMPILE_ASSERT(sizeof(T*) == sizeof(scoped_ptr<T>), types_do_not_match);
- ASSERT1(!t.get());
- return reinterpret_cast<T**>(&const_cast<scoped_ptr<T>&>(t));
-}
-
-template <typename T>
-inline T** address(const scoped_array<T>& t) {
- COMPILE_ASSERT(sizeof(T*) == sizeof(scoped_ptr<T>), types_do_not_match);
- ASSERT1(!t.get());
- return reinterpret_cast<T**>(&const_cast<scoped_array<T>&>(t));
-}
-
-#endif // OMAHA_COMMON_SCOPED_PTR_ADDRESS__
